Brake working condition
●The relative humidity of the surrounding air is not more than 85% (20±5°C)
● There are no gases and dust in the surrounding medium that are sufficient to corrode metals and damage insulation.
● Class B insulation is used around the brakes. The voltage fluctuation does not exceed +5% and -15% of the rated voltage. The working mode is the continuous working system installation control requirement.
● The accuracy of the coupling between the drive shaft and the brake should be ensured during installation.
● The brake must be cleaned before installation, and there should be no oil or dust inside the friction surface and brake.
● The gear sleeve must be axially fixed.
Simple calculation principle of selection
The choice of brake type depends to a large extent on the amount of braking torque required. In addition, the inertia moment of braking, relative speed, braking time, operating frequency and other factors should also be considered. The following are the styling rules recommended by a certain brake manufacturer. Different manufacturers will have some differences, but the principles are similar.
Calculate the required braking torque: T = K × 9550 × P / n
Where: T - required braking torque (N.m)
P——Drive power (kW)
N——relative speed (r/min) when the brake is braked
K safety factor (take K> 2)
Brake maintenance and care
● After the brake is used for a period of time, due to the wear of the friction member, it is necessary to adjust the clearance value by adjusting the screw, the nut, the adjustment sleeve, etc., so as to meet the specified value.
● The friction surface should always be clean and free of impurities.
Problems that must be paid attention to during the installation process
● The brake and the motor share the power supply, so that the motor and the brake are simultaneously supplied with power and at the same time lose power.
● In view of the characteristics of both power supply and power loss at the same time, it is necessary to ensure the consistency of the rated voltage of the two.
● The brake can only lose power at the rated voltage and release the brake control. Once the voltage is low, the motor cannot be started, and the motor will be burnt. Therefore, the motor with the brake must be started under full pressure.
For the short-circuit test of the motor, because the pressure is low (such as 380V three-phase asynchronous motor, the pressure is generally 100V), it can meet the static state requirement of the motor without blocking.
●The clearance of the brake disc is generally adjusted at the time of shipment. After the brake is installed, the gap conformity should be verified, and the conformity judgment should be made through inspection and test.
● The brake wiring should be reliable. The terminal end should be installed under the motor's own wiring fixing nut together with the motor stator terminal to ensure that the customer's wiring will not affect its original wiring reliability. Cause analysis
●The brake cannot be released after power-on: Possible causes include coil damage; power is not connected or the voltage is insufficient; the working clearance is too large to be attracted.
● Brake braking torque is not enough: the motor speed is too high; the motor load is too large; the friction surface is contaminated or damaged; the spring elasticity is insufficient or invalid.
●Brake heat: The friction plate slips due to overload; the supply voltage is insufficient.
